Discord.js v14 Code Breakage: A Comprehensive Guide to Fixing Common Errors
The recent update to Discord.js v14 has introduced several breaking changes that can cause errors in existing code. Here's a thorough explanation of the most common errors and how to resolve them:
Errors with Message and Interaction Events
- Error: Message and interaction events no longer fire.
- Solution: Use the new messageCreate and interactionCreate events instead.
Errors with Intents
- Error: Intents are now enum values rather than strings or numbers.
- Solution: Use the GatewayIntentBits enum from the discord.js package to set the correct intents.
Errors with Interactions
- Error: Interaction type guards have been removed.
- Solution: Compare the interaction.type property to the InteractionType enum instead.
Errors with Channels
- Error: Channel type guards have been removed.
- Solution: Compare the channel.type property to the ChannelType enum.
Errors with Builders and Embeds
- Error: Constructors for builders and embeddings have changed names.
- Solution: Use the new EmbedBuilder, AttachmentBuilder, and component builders with the Builder suffix.
Errors with Enums
- Error: Enum parameters must now be numeric.
- Solution: Use the appropriate enum values from the discord.js package.
Additional Changes:
- Node 16.9 or higher is now required.
- Activity type in setPresence is now limited to "PLAYING."
- Consider adding GatewayIntentBits.MessageContent if message.content is expected to be used.
